    Reddit Public Access Network, commonly known as RPAN, was a live streaming service run by Reddit. [136] Viewers interacted with streams by upvoting or downvoting, chatting, and giving paid awards. During the off-air hours, 24/7 streaming was possible to the dedicated subreddits, but with limited slots and capabilities. [ 136 ]

    FanCode Is an Indian over-the-top sports streaming platform and e-commerce company. [3] It was founded in 2019 by Yannick Colaco and Prasana Krishnan. [4] [5] It is part of the Dream Sports group. [6]
